Output 61e68c79d03c9936719c3b5152a65a6a2f65e091f7f26de14e96ffa4c71f7682:67

value
22785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5de7218907528e15f705613a38f46a91ef7333c6 OP_EQUAL
address
3AFXeeVSXTUQMvpVrqEiLmhCqyupqZBRos
transaction
61e68c79d03c9936719c3b5152a65a6a2f65e091f7f26de14e96ffa4c71f7682
spent
true